Escort mk2 duratec low HP engines?
Hey there new to here. Recently started one a escort project car. Picked her up just as a rolling body and thought when it gets closer I'll worry about what engine to put in. Now that time is getting closer I've realised how hard it is to find the original engines for them. So a mate suggested going a small duratec, reliable quick and already a few places where you can pick up suited mounts and such. And fuel injection (not my happiest point) Though most of then are high HP regarding the size of the car. 200+ I know 130 is already pretty good for them. Just how much of a over kill are the duratecs and can you find a low HP engine? Thanks a heap Faldfhkhfidhfid

From my little bit of research, Duratec's are physically larger than the zetec. Happy to be corrected but due to the extra size a lot of conversions i have seen done require a dry sump to make it all fit. zetec being a bit smaller makes it a bit easier and since its older and is a popular transplant parts/kits are readily available. the downside is most parts are out of the UK and the aussie dollar is making things a bit more expensive. as for sourcing a block, i found my zetec in about a week at a wreckers for $700. Engine was easy to find, the Type 9 5 speed i plan to connect it to is proving more of a challenge to locate.
